Main > Main Forum
Getting U360 to work with Mame?
LeedsFan:
I'm currently using Mame with MaLa frontend and I just want to test my U360s to get an idea of which restrictors/springs to go with in my CP. But I just cannot get the stick to work with any games. Because I'm just testing the "feel" of the stick for now I've been trying to get Pac-Man to work first (no buttons installed as yet).
I've gone into the MaLa options and I can see the U360 is installed fine. I have it set to a 4-way map and in MaLa I can test it and see that it's working. I can go into Mame/Config through MaLa and enable joystick there too.... but this never seems to get saved. If I come out of it and then go straight back in the check box for joystick is still empty. Is this a bug?
I've tried looking at my Mame.ini file in my main Mame folder as well.... but I see no controller settings there. Because the U360 is technically an analog stick I'm assuming I just need to enable joystick input somehow and then let the U360 mapping software do the rest for the actual behavior in any given game. Is this correct? :dunno
DeLuSioNal29:
--- Quote from: LeedsFan on December 30, 2007, 10:51:44 am ---I've tried looking at my Mame.ini file in my main Mame folder as well.... but I see no controller settings there. Because the U360 is technically an analog stick I'm assuming I just need to enable joystick input somehow and then let the U360 mapping software do the rest for the actual behavior in any given game. Is this correct? :dunno
--- End quote ---
I don't have a U360 joystick, but I figured I'd try to help. Did you try going into the options menu in mame by pressing tab and manually setting the joystick there for the Pacman game? If all else fails, the mame.ini file that you can try to alter is in the mame root folder. Try looking under the # core input options section. Perhaps try fiddling with the # ctrlr option? I think it defaults to <null> (not set). This should work fine, but you can point to what ctrlr file you want (located in the ctrlr folder respectively). I would troubleshoot it by substituting the slikstik controlller or xarcade, etc. to see what happens. You could always change it back to null if it still doesn't work. This will hopefully tell you if the joy is working or not.
Just throwing out ideas... not sure if they will help or not.
~ DeLuSioNaL
DaveMMR:
You don't have this section:
--- Code: ---#
# INPUT DEVICE OPTIONS
#
mouse 1
joystick 1
lightgun 0
dual_lightgun 0
offscreen_reload 1
steadykey 0
joy_deadzone 0.3
joy_saturation 0.85
digital none
--- End code ---
in your Mame.ini files? I got this from .116 BTW.
LeedsFan:
I've tried pressing TAB when the game is running to alter the controls. It doesn't work... the joystick is simply not being registered when Mame is running.
I've tried looking in my Mame.ini file too but there is no "core input options" listed. I've tried searching for this problem on Google and I keep seeing people saying go into Options > Default Game Options > Enable Joystick. Is this Mame32 they are talking about because I can't find this anywhere.
I just want to globally enable the U360 to all games as default. Then I just have to upload the correct map for whatever game I'm playing. :dizzy:
EDIT: We posted at the same time DaveMMr.... I'm using Mame v.88 if that makes a difference. I copied and pasted what you have there into my mame.ini file and it made no difference.
Am I looking in the right place? It's a text file I open in Notebook just called "Mame" in my main Mame folder.
LeedsFan:
Hmmm... this is starting to annoy me now. I found this thread searching thru the site:
http://forum.arcadecontrols.com/index.php?topic=73187.0
The guy had exactly the same problem I have but his fix won't work for me. When I check the same "enable joystick" box it doesn't get saved. I can exit immediately and go back in and it's unchecked again. :banghead: